II. At any given moment, people are doing different things. Think
about where you were last night at 8:15. What were you doing? For
part two, you’ll make up a sentence using the imperfect progressive
tense to tell what you were involved in at that moment. Then think
of three people you know and tell what they were doing at that
same moment (it's fine to guess if you don't know for sure what
they were doing). You should write and record four sentences for
part two.
1. (Tú)
Yo estaba estudiando para mi examen de matimaticas.
2.
Mi hermana estaba cocinando la cena en la cocina.
3.
Mi madre estaba viendo su programa favorito en la televisión.
4.
Mi padre estaba trabajando en su computadora.
